Brown Lentil Soup with Spinach and Carrots

Serves: 3
Vegan!

Ingredients
1 tablespoon Olive oil
1 Sweet onion (chopped)
1 clove Garlic (crushed)
1 cup Brown lentils
4 cups Boiled water
2 or 3 Carrots (chopped)
16 ounces Chopped spinach
1 teaspoon Cumin powder
Salt to taste
Lemon juice to taste

Step by Step Instructions
  1. Saute the onion and garlic in the olive oil in a pot over medium heat. Add the carrots and saute for 2 minutes.
  2. Add the lentils and boiled water, then cover and let simmer on low for 30 minutes.
  3. Add the spinach, cumin, and salt, then cover the pot again and let simmer for 10 minutes. If desired, add lemon juice before serving.
